    Coronation Street spoilers: Amy Barlow suffers a panic attack as news of a death hits the Street

    As she continues to deal with the emotional and psychological effects of being raped by Aaron Sandford (James Craven) in Coronation Street, Amy Barlow (Elle Mulvaney) tried once again to carry on with her life as normal in Monday (May 1)’s episode.

    She told her parents she was going into town to do some shopping with a friend. Steve (Simon Gregson) offered to give her a lift, but Amy insisted that she would be fine on the bus.

    Once she was on the bus, though, she quickly became overwhelmed by being surrounded by strangers and in her mind she was taken back to the night of the rape as she started to panic. It wasn’t long before she had to rush off the bus, begging the driver to stop to let her off.

    Back at home she told Steve what had happened and worried about how she hadn’t even been able to take a simple bus ride. She couldn’t help being scared about how much this would affect her future – would she even be able to complete her university course?

    One of the features of the way this storyline has played out is that while Amy’s life has been completely disrupted by what happened, to the point where she can’t even do the simple things she used to take for granted, Aaron life has continued pretty much as normal.

    Although we’ve seen him having occasional doubts, he’s convinced himself that the worst thing he did on the night of the rape was to have sex with Amy behind Summer (Harriet Bibby)’s back. He refuses to accept that by having sex with Amy when she was too drunk to know what was happening, let alone consent, what he did was rape.

    Aaron was told that his nan had died. (Picture: ITV)

    There was bad news for him in the episode, however, as his dad Eric (Craig Cheetham) came to see him to tell him that his nan had died. Eric wanted to take Abi (Sally Carman) and Aaron to the bistro to say thank you to Abi for looking after his son following his split with Summer.

    While they were at the bistro Steve and Tracy (Kate Ford) walked in, and Tracy immediately picked a fight with Abi over Aaron being there. Abi asked why Tracy was still ‘banging on’ about Aaron after Amy had admitted he hadn’t raped her.

    ‘You’re stupid if you think it’s that simple,’ Tracy replied, as she knows that reporting Aaron to the police took a huge emotional toll on her daughter and she withdrew the allegations in the hope that it would make everything easier to cope with.

    As Abi glanced back at Aaron and Eric, is she starting to have doubts about Aaron’s story?

    Coronation Street continues Wednesday May 3 at 8pm on ITV1 and ITVX.
